WebTarsal tunnel syndrome causes signs of nerve pain. TTS usually causes pain in the inside of your ankle or the bottom of your feet. You may also experience: Burning sensations. Numbness. Tingling or “pins and needles” sensations. Weakness in your foot muscles. WebNov 22, 2024 · Tarsals connect the distal ends of the hindleg bones, the tibia, and the fibula, to the bases of the metatarsals (Toe bones). There are 7 tarsals or ankle bones in our body.
